--[[
Modulo per ridurre le chiamate a lua in caso di molti entry
This module is used when there's the need to invoke the same module
function many times in a row (for instance when each call is an entry
of a list). The goal of this module is to squash all calls in a single
#invoke in order to make it much more lightweight.
The syntax is as follows
{{#invoke: render | render | <module> | <function> | <separator>
| <parameters of the first entry> | <separator>
| <parameters of the second entry> | <separator>
...
}}
The separator should be a (possibly empty) sequence of "-" enclosed
between "/". For instance "/-/" or "/--/"; also "//" is fine.
Unnamed parameters for a single entry are put as you would in a normal
invocation, so values separated by |. For named parameter you have to use
a slightly different syntax:
<param name> <- <value>
again separated by a |
So for instance a pair of invocations like
{{#invoke: somemodule | somefunction | arg11 | arg12 | arg13 | key1 = val11 | key2 = val12 }}
{{#invoke: somemodule | somefunction | arg21 | arg22 | arg23 | key1 = val21 }}
becomes
{{#invoke: render | render | somemodule | somefunction | //
| arg11 | arg12 | arg13 | key1 <- val11 | key2 <- val12 | //
| arg21 | arg22 | arg23 | key1 <- val21 | //
}}
(note: the last separator // is optional, but my suggestion is to add it)
--]]
local r = {}
local mw = require("mw")
-- stylua: ignore
local w = require('Wikilib')
require("Wikilib-tables") -- use table metatable extensions
-- Deprecated function
r.entry = function(frame)
local p = w.trimAll(mw.clone(frame.args))
local modu = require("" .. p[1]:match("^(.+)%."))
local func = p[1]:match("%.([%a%d]+)$")
table.remove(p, 1)
return w.mapAndConcat(p, "\n", function(value)
local prepared = value:gsub("%[%[(.*)%]%]", "%1"):gsub("|", "£€")
local mockFrame = { args = {} }
for param in prepared:gmatch("€(.-)£") do
local k, v = param:match("^(.+)=(.+)$")
if k and v then
mockFrame.args[k] = v
else
table.insert(mockFrame.args, param)
end
end
return modu[func](mockFrame)
end)
end
--[[
New render function.
The previous function was based on a hack of MediaWiki, so we decided
it is better to have a nicer syntax. Also because the current implementation
has problems if you want to put a link/template within the entry.
For the syntax check the doc at the top of the file.
--]]
r.renderLua = function(moduleFunc, args)
local separator = table.remove(args, 1)
-- Check if separator matches the standard
if not separator:match("^/%-*/$") then
error("Ill formatted separator")
end
-- The last separator is optional. If not given, adds it
if args[#args] ~= separator then
table.insert(args, separator)
end
local mockArgs = {}
local res = {}
for i = 1, #args do
local param = args[i]
if not param then
print(i, "'" .. param .. "'")
return
end
if param == separator then
table.insert(res, moduleFunc(unpack(mockArgs)))
-- Prepare for the next call
mockArgs = {}
else
local beg = param:find("<%-")
if beg then
local key = string.trim(param:sub(1, beg - 1))
mockArgs[key] = string.trim(param:sub(beg + 2))
else
table.insert(mockArgs, args[i])
end
end
end
return table.concat(res, "\n")
end
r.render = function(frame)
local p = w.trimAll(mw.clone(frame.args), false)
local modulename = p[1]
local module
if modulename:sub(1, 7) == "Modulo:" then
module = require(modulename)
else
-- This becomes require("Modulo:" .. modulename) before upload to PCW
module = require("" .. modulename)
end
local moduleFunc = module[p[2]]
local luaModuleFunc = function(...)
return moduleFunc({ args = { ... } })
end
return r.renderLua(luaModuleFunc, table.slice(p, 3))
end
return r
